Handover: Calendar Sync Conflict — from Dariel to whoever reviews this

Hey — the Meetloom sync bug is the double-booking thing where recurring events clash after a timezone shift. My fix is in the branch; the conflict resolver now prefers the organizer's copy. To run the staging sync yourself you'll need the test account, recoverable with the phrase below.

recovery phrase for fajeg-kawep: druix-gorius-briax-ulaeth-fraox-lammir-pelox-jormir-pelwyn-julir

**Key Ceremony Checklist — Item 7: Fan-out Backpressure Keys (Pingloft)**

Before rotating the signing keys for the Pingloft notification fan-out, verify backpressure is healthy: queue depth under threshold, no consumer lag alerts, and the shed-load flag off. Rotating keys while the fan-out is saturated can drop delivery receipts, so pause the ceremony if any check fails. Two operators must be present and confirm each step aloud. Unseal the ceremony envelope using the passphrase that follows.

strongbox words: istmir-gorix-silir

### Postmortem Timeline — Skewline Incident, Build Farm East

14:02 — Agent pool at Marrowvale reports signing failures.
14:09 — Parr confirms agent clocks drifted 4m ahead; NTP sync disabled by a base-image change.
14:15 — Timestamped artifacts rejected as "from the future" by the Veridun verifier.
14:31 — NTP re-enabled fleet-wide; skew under 200ms.
14:40 — Failed builds requeued.
All requeued builds completed clean. For reference during review, the first clean build is identified by the token below.

session token of fawep-tageg = htk4_82d8